BASEBALL COACH NOT SELECTED

Report that Snodgrass is to be Pilot of University Nine Untrue.

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

The current rumor that the University baseball authorities are attempting to secure the services of Fred Snodgrass of the Boston Braves as coach of the team is unconfirmed. With the expiration of Coach Mitchell's contract at the end of the fall season, there is little doubt that some plans for the future are being entertained. Several men are under consideration but as yet no one has definitely been named. No decisive measures will be taken before winter.

Yesterday's baseball practice was devoted to batting and fielding practice. As a result of last night's cut Coach Mitchell has retained 17 men. A team will be formed from this squad, playing under the name of the "Harvard Rovers." Several outside teams will be played before the fall season comes to a close late in October.
